imx93_evk: Fix wrong VDDQ voltage setting for LPDDR4x

The default PCA9451 BUCK2 volt is 0.6 V for LPDDR4x VDDQ. The codes
are actually used for reworking to LPDDR4 which needs VDDQ at 1.1 V.
So remove it to avoid LPDDR4x issue.
